Job Description

Join us and be part of our purposeful journey of invention!

Our Medical Affairs team advances patient care by engaging in scientific exchange with external medical experts and industry professionals ensuring the scientific value of our products is realized. We engage and train internal employees to ensure that they thoroughly comprehend the science behind the medicine and review further unmet medical needs to bolster collaboration and further differentiate our portfolio.

The Medical Manager is responsible for the development and execution of the Medical Affairs strategic plans and, is expected to lead external scientific engagements, within the country(s). The key responsibilities for the role include cross-functional strategy partnership and execution, building trust with the medical/scientific community, facilitating peer-to-peer medical and scientific exchange, and help in providing asset issue resolution.
Requirements:
  • Education: Medical Doctor in Internal Medicine, Immunology or Oncology.
  • Three (3) or more years of medical experience in the pharmaceutical industry. For General Medicine Degree, three (3) years or more of Oncology medical experience in the pharmaceutical industry, is required.
  • Proficiency in English and Spanish, in oral and written.
  • Willing to travel up to 50% of the time.
